Détails de la décision
The Minister of Natural resources has approved an amendment to the Niagara Escarpment Plan to re-designate approximately 30.5 ha of land at Part of Lots 11 & 12, Concession 1 (former geographic Township of Esquesing), Town of Halton Hills, in the Regional Municipality of Halton which are currently designated ERA to MREA to facilitate an expansion to the existing Dufferin-Milton quarry.
The Minister also approved site specific amendments to allow the expanded operation to be integrated within the broader existing licensed area of the existing Dufferin-Milton quarry including the expansion and operation of the water management system, and for the use of the existing aggregate processing facilities. Site specific amendments also allow for the installation of some components of the water management system within wetlands and significant woodlands.
Effets de la consultation
Following comments from local municipalities, Conservation Halton, and adjacent property owners the NEC participated in a Joint Agency Review Team to undertake a fulsome review of potential impacts of the proposal, which resulted in updated studies and mitigation techniques to ensure no negative impact result from the expansion.

Détails de la proposition
Dufferin Aggregates (a division of CRH Inc.) has applied to change the land use designation of the subject lands from the current Escarpment Rural Area designation to Mineral Resource Extraction Area designation. This will facilitate an expansion to an existing aggregate extraction operation. The application also proposes to apply a site-specific special policy to the existing extraction site to allow for the continuation of aggregate processing operations in conjunction with the proposed expansion.
The amendment would facilitate a below-water aggregate extraction operation that will extract approximately 15.9 ha of land within a 30.2 ha licensed area proposed to be redesignated to Mineral Resource Extraction Area. The proposed expansion lands are estimated to contain 15 million tonnes of mineral aggregate resource.
The amendment includes a proposal for the continued use of associated accessory facilities on the current Milton Quarry sites in the processing of material extracted from the proposed expansion lands.

Other information
The Milton Quarry began operations in 1962 and consists of approximately 467.67 ha of land with an extraction area of approximately 70.6 ha. In 2007, the Milton Quarry was further extended by 84.5 ha with an extraction area of approximately 70.6 ha, through Niagara Escarpment Plan Amendment PH 135 01 and related Development Permit # 8784 H/E/2000-2001/314.
